Other than making vehicles, getting the badge and making some archi components. Is Master Artisan helpful to a weaponsmith?

Yes some Weapons need components from Master Artisan, a Stun Baton for example.

you need control units for lances, tangle pistols (not that you willever make 1) and there is another gun too but it slipped my mind


power conditioners for stun batons

I bought a few dozens crates of components from a master artisan a few months back and I still have not used them up. There is little need for a weaponsmith to be a master artisan as there are plenty of people in the game who would be willing to make you a schem or supply you with parts. You can't swing a dead Jawa in SWG without hitting a master artisan...

Spraystick uses Control Units. I've gotten a few orders for Spraysticks mostly from people grinding Marksman/Rifleman.



Personally, Master Artisan just made sense for me. I'm a Master Weaponsmith/Tailor with a bit of merchant. I harvest my own minerals as well. So i am activly using all 4 lines of Artisan, so i grabbed the master box so that i could make any components i needed, as well as weapon powerups, repair tools, vehicles, customization kits, and any other artisan goods that would sell.
